RIO GRANDE'S LAST RACE
AND OTHER VERSES

by A. B. Paterson

Original 1902 Sydney edition

The verses in this collection have appeared in papers in various parts
of the world—"Rio Grande" in London; most of the war verses
in Bloemfontein; others in Sydney.
A. B. Paterson.
